GOVERNOR TESTIFIES IN SUPPORT OF INNOVATION IN EDUCATION

March 13 - Governor Lingle testified this week before the Senate Committees on Economic Development and Taxation and Education in support of HB 1268 (Relating to Innovation in Education).  Measures contained within the bill would help strengthen STEM (science, technology, engineering and math) skills among Hawai`i's students and prepare them to contribute in significant ways to a sustainable economy based on innovation.  The bill is one of four legislative components of the Administration's Hawai`i Innovation Initiative, which is designed to raise the standard of living for everyone in Hawai`i while decreasing an over-reliance on land development as the foundation of the state's economy.
